If your cordless phone shows "Searching", "Base" or "Range Out" it means your phone has lost its link with the base.

If your handset won't switch on, there are some quick and simple things you can check. Follow the steps for the handset you're using:. If your handset won't charge, check that it's correctly positioned in the charging base, that the base is connected to the power plug and the mains electricity supply is turned on. You could also try using a different set of rechargeable batteries. If this doesn't work, follow the steps below for the handset you're using.

For how to do it, see the user guide. All landlines have a REN Ringer equivalence number given to them. The standard number for a residential line is a REN of four. Carefully check the total REN connected to your line. You do this by adding together the REN value of each device it's normally shown on the base. If you exceed the REN of four, your phones may not ring. And if you're using different types of phone there's no guarantee they'll ring, even when the REN's less than four. If your cordless phone doesn't ring, please try these checks: Make sure the ringer volume on your phone is not turned down or switched off. If you need help, check the user guide for your phone. Make sure you are using the phone line cord that you received in the box with the phone. Don't use one from another phone. If the link isn't restored, register the phone again to the base. If the phone didn't ring for calls in your calls list, check the blocked numbers list and calls type blocked. If you are using a phone from another manufacturer, please contact the manufacturer's helpdesk for further help.

Please try these checks in order: Make sure that you're using the line cord that came with the phone as a different cord may not be suitable Check that both ends of the line cord are securely connected Check that both ends of the power adapter are securely plugged in Make sure the power adapter is plugged into a working mains socket and the power is switched on If the handset display flashes Searching , Base or Range Out it's lost its link to the base Move the handset closer to the base so it's back in range.
